Maria Konnikova is a Russian-born American writer and psychologist who turned to poker in 2017, quickly rising to prominence. She has accumulated over $1 million in live tournament earnings and documented her journey in the book "The Biggest Bluff".

Pius Heinz is a German poker player who won the 2011 World Series of Poker Main Event, becoming the first German to do so and earning $8.7 million. He studied business psychology and turned professional after his win, being signed as a PokerStars pro. Though he has not maintained a high-profile tournament career, his breakthrough victory remains a landmark in German poker history.

Tom Marchese is an American professional poker player from Parsippany, New Jersey, known for his analytical style and high-stakes cash game expertise. He won the 2010 Card Player Player of the Year title, has a WSOP bracelet, and accumulated over $19 million in live tournament earnings.

Carter Phillips is an American professional poker player from Charlotte, North Carolina, born in October 1988 in Richmond, Virginia. He is best known for winning the European Poker Tour Season 6 Barcelona Main Event in 2009 and two World Series of Poker gold bracelets, with total live tournament earnings exceeding $2.7 million.

Dario Alioto is an Italian professional poker player from Palermo, known for his aggressive, positionally aware style and deep success in Pot Limit Omaha. He has won a World Series of Poker bracelet, reached multiple WSOP and EPT final tables, and built over $2 million in live tournament earnings.
